Description
T1 - Yew 3 metres high and 3.5 metres diameter. It has become too large for its position and is restricting light to a neighbouring property in Andrew Close. Trim to reduce both height and diameter by 0.5 metre but maintain attractive, spherical shape .T2 - Tamarix is 3 metres high. Over many years its weight and the wind have caused it to bend very far forward, obstructing the main path into the garden. The front branches are too low and heavy to pull back. Reduce height to 2 metres to reduce weight. Remove three front-facing branches (1x60mm dia, 2x40mm dia) but retain upward-facing branches.T3 - Lilac is 3 metres high. Reduce height to 2 metres high and shape to encourage young growth and improve appearance.T4 - Lilac is 2.2 metres high. Reduce height to 1.5 metres high and shape to encourage young growth and improve appearance.
